Output 6ecbf56675b9a720dcdad2408e3bfe12067aac50ebdc04951b0dfc720674115a:143

value
196794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afcabd3217a9f7b8f4a64c12e94a53d59e8bc72c OP_EQUAL
address
3HiX3foryn2kZQWKpJYwM9y941Yig7Zs4s
transaction
6ecbf56675b9a720dcdad2408e3bfe12067aac50ebdc04951b0dfc720674115a